Transaction 50f7ae71a734357361266d26821957495828a51aa20b0882fd319eb77217ed6b

1 Input
2 Outputs
  • 50f7ae71a734357361266d26821957495828a51aa20b0882fd319eb77217ed6b:0
  • value  44017213
    address  1dypjd9FCgbcL161BViyHwzvg22i3HUuw
  • 50f7ae71a734357361266d26821957495828a51aa20b0882fd319eb77217ed6b:1
  • value  2234745
    address  1Dfrk2gssuMQ4vfoA2WLeeL4USKQ6btCSJ